Oracle Database Advanced Queuing (AQ)
docker pull solace/solace-pubsub-connector-oracleaq
Click to Copy!
Asset Type:
Micro-Integration
Category:
Database & Data Storage Messaging/Eventing
Endpoint:
Source, Target
Support:
Solace – Support Available
Platform:
Cloud-Managed, Self-Managed

Oracle Database Advanced Queuing (AQ)

Oracle Advanced Queuing (AQ) is a robust message queuing system integrated with the Oracle Database. This functionality leverages the functions of Oracle Database so that messages can be stored persistently, propagated between queues on different computers and databases, and transmitted using Oracle Net Services and HTTP(S).

Because Oracle Database Advanced Queuing is implemented in database tables, all operational benefits of high availability, scalability, and reliability are also applicable to queue data. Standard database features such as recovery, restart, and security are supported by Oracle Database Advanced Queuing. You can use database development and management tools such as Oracle Enterprise Manager to monitor queues.

Like other database tables, queue tables can be imported and exported. Similarly, advanced queues are supported by Oracle Data Guard for high availability, which can be critical to preserve your messages when using a stateless middle tier. By being in the database, enqueues and dequeues can be incorporated in database transactions without requiring distributed transactions.

Still have questions?

Explore Other Connectors Get in Touch